Output bf975a8b7856a81a1539e92419e4a5be7848d6eec0f9d1be34c265c0e70376e4:5

value
1763268
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8562d9d8fda101bbdbae1985e304bc1ef53f6d51 OP_EQUAL
address
3DrJDLqUrmzdpfvTDAt3miiKen9eRK4cLf
transaction
bf975a8b7856a81a1539e92419e4a5be7848d6eec0f9d1be34c265c0e70376e4
confirmations
284980
spent
true